Gained BSc(Hons) in Electrical and Electronic Engineering. Joined BBC as a video engineer. Moved into TV sound (studio, location, OBs, and post-production). Served attachments on-line video-editing news and features programmes. Invited to Lecture at BBC technical training centre and spent seven years training radio and TV sound staff at all levels for BBC and international broadcasters.

Began writing reviews and feature articles in spare time for pro-audio magazines from 1995. BBC down-sized training department and I accepted redundancy in 1997. Became freelance technical author, broadcast trainer, and consultant.

Appointed Technical Editor of SOS in 1997 and Editor of Line Up (IBS journal) 2000-2009. I also contribute to various trade magazines and websites associated with the broadcast industry, and continue to provide specialist training to broadcast companies around the world. I maintain practical currency by recording mostly acoustic performances on location, along with commissioned editing and mastering work.

Awarded an Honorary Doctor of Technology in 2019 by UWE (Bristol).
